The term creative director originated in advertising agencies, but in the last few years has also become prevalent in the fashion and beauty industries. The role of creative director within fashion and beauty is multi-faceted and varied. Generally speaking, creative directors find themselves responsible for the creative direction and visual identity of a brand, publication, website or event.
Solent’s fashion and beauty programmes have strong links with industry, giving students the chance to work with experienced academics and industry professionals. Students can leverage these industry links when they are looking for internships, as part of the essential work-based learning module.
On the MA Creative Direction, students benefit from a programme of guest lectures throughout the course, with representatives from fashion, beauty, media, creative industries, and researchers coming to campus and sharing their experiences. The course includes also two live briefs involving, as industry partners, IBM and a reputable fashion/culture magazine (e.g. Beauty Papers, or The Protagonist).
The course culminates in a final Masters submission, where students can either write a thesis or produce an original creative outcome. Students will have access to a wide range of industry-standard facilities in support of this project. Available facilities include photography studios, film studios, make-up studios, cameras, location lighting kits, ‘infinity cove’ studios, and Mac suites with the latest industry software.

There are various options through which a student can get a post study work visa in the UK.
Tier 1 Graduate Entrepreneur Visa for the graduates with a genuine and credible business idea.
Tier 2 (General) is the leading immigration visa to work in the UK.
Tier 4 Doctorate Extension Scheme is for students who have completed their Ph.D. and is valid for 12 months for them to work, look for work or set up a business.
Tier 5 Youth Mobility is for individuals of certain countries like Australia, Canada, Japan, Monaco, Hong Kong, South Korea, Taiwan, and New Zealand aged between 18 -30 who wish to move to the UK.
Tier 5 GAE is for individuals who want to come to the UK for work experience, training, research or a fellowship.
UK Ancestry is for individuals who are a citizen of a commonwealth and plan to work in the UK and have a grandparent who was born in the UK.
